AIO_WRITE(3)               Linux Programmer's Manual              AIO_WRITE(3)

NAME
       aio_write - asynchronous write

SYNOPSIS
       #include <aio.h>

       int aio_write(struct aiocb *aiocbp);

       Link with -lrt.

DESCRIPTION
       The aio_write() function queues the I/O request described by the buffer
       pointed  to  by  aiocbp.   This  function is the asynchronous analog of
       write(2).  The arguments of the call

           write(fd, buf, count)

       correspond (in order) to the fields aio_fildes, aio_buf, and aio_nbytes
       of the structure pointed to by aiocbp.  (See aio(7) for  a  description
       of the aiocb structure.)

       If  O_APPEND  is  not set, the data is written starting at the absolute
       position aiocbp->aio_offset, regardless of the file offset.   If  O_AP‐
       PEND  is  set, data is written at the end of the file in the same order
       as aio_write() calls are made.  After the call, the value of  the  file
       offset is unspecified.

       The  "asynchronous" means that this call returns as soon as the request
       has been enqueued; the write may or may not  have  completed  when  the
       call returns.  One tests for completion using aio_error(3).  The return
       status  of  a  completed  I/O  operation can be obtained aio_return(3).
       Asynchronous notification of I/O completion can be obtained by  setting
       aiocbp->aio_sigevent appropriately; see sigevent(7) for details.

       If  _POSIX_PRIORITIZED_IO  is  defined, and this file supports it, then
       the asynchronous operation is submitted at a priority equal to that  of
       the calling process minus aiocbp->aio_reqprio.

       The field aiocbp->aio_lio_opcode is ignored.

       No data is written to a regular file beyond its maximum offset.

RETURN VALUE
       On  success,  0 is returned.  On error, the request is not enqueued, -1
       is returned, and errno is set appropriately.  If an error  is  detected
       only  later,  it will be reported via aio_return(3) (returns status -1)
       and aio_error(3) (error status—whatever one would have gotten in errno,
       such as EBADF).

ERRORS
       EAGAIN Out of resources.

       EBADF  aio_fildes is not a valid file descriptor open for writing.

       EFBIG  The file is a regular file, we want to write at least one  byte,
              but the starting position is at or beyond the maximum offset for
              this file.

       EINVAL One or more of aio_offset, aio_reqprio, aio_nbytes are invalid.

       ENOSYS aio_write() is not implemented.

VERSIONS
       The aio_write() function is available since glibc 2.1.

ATTRIBUTES
       For  an  explanation  of  the  terms  used in this section, see attrib‐
       utes(7).  allbox;  lb  lb  lb  l  l  l.   Interface Attribute Value  T{
       aio_write() T}   Thread safety  MT-Safe

CONFORMING TO
       POSIX.1-2001, POSIX.1-2008.

NOTES
       It  is  a good idea to zero out the control block before use.  The con‐
       trol block must  not  be  changed  while  the  write  operation  is  in
       progress.   The buffer area being written out must not be accessed dur‐
       ing the operation or undefined results may occur.  The memory areas in‐
       volved must remain valid.

       Simultaneous I/O operations specifying the same aiocb structure produce
       undefined results.
